Meaning
Lathe machine chucks are mechanical devices used to hold and clamp workpieces securely in lathe machines during machining operations. They come in various types such as three-jaw chucks, four-jaw chucks, collet chucks, and magnetic chucks, each suited for specific applications and workpiece geometries. Lathe chucks play a crucial role in ensuring accuracy, repeatability, and productivity in machining processes.

Segmentation
The lathe machine chucks market can be segmented based on various factors, including:
- Chuck Type: Three-jaw Chucks, Four-jaw Chucks, Collet Chucks, Magnetic Chucks
- Material: Steel, Cast Iron, Aluminum, Composite Materials
- End-use Industry: Automotive, Aerospace, Electronics, Healthcare, Energy
- Mounting Interface: Camlock, D1, A2, Direct Mount
Category-wise Insights
Each category of lathe machine chucks offers unique features, benefits, and applications suited to different machining requirements and industry preferences:
- Three-jaw Chucks: Versatile and widely used for holding cylindrical workpieces, providing self-centering and quick clamping capabilities for turning, facing, and drilling operations.
- Four-jaw Chucks: Ideal for irregularly shaped or non-cylindrical workpieces, offering independent jaw movement and adjustable centering for maximum flexibility and precision in machining.
- Collet Chucks: Suitable for high-speed machining and small diameter workpieces, providing uniform clamping pressure and concentricity for precision turning, milling, and grinding applications.
- Magnetic Chucks: Used for holding ferrous workpieces securely without mechanical clamping, offering fast setup, easy loading, and unobstructed access to the workpiece surface for machining operations.
